Stories Like Water--an origin
My books are water; those of the great geniuses is wine. Everybody drinks water. -- Mark Twain
I write stories like water. They are plentiful--I never have trouble finding something to write about. Sometimes they surprise me, like an unexpected bend in a raging river. Sometimes, I run aground, tossed up onto dry land by the rapids. Sometimes, I drown. Drought and rainy seasons go hand-in-hand here. Most of the time, I have enough leftover from the rainy seasons to withstand the force of the droughts.
There are so many stories in my head that if I stopped writing, I fear my brain would burst. I dream stories. I eat stories. I find fodder for stories everywhere I turn and everywhere I go.
Stories Like Water evolved from the above quote
by Mark Twain.
